A manual treadmill is a kind of workout devices that relies solely on the user's effort to create movement. Unlike electric treadmills, which make use of a motor to control belt speed and slope, manual treadmills include a simple belt system that moves only when the user walks or operates on it. This design promotes greater engagement and strength in workouts.
Advantages of Using a Non-Electric Treadmill
Cost-Effective: Manual treadmills are generally more budget friendly than their electric equivalents. This makes them an available option for those who desire to incorporate workout into their routine without breaking the bank.

Eco-Friendly: With no requirement for electricity, manual treadmills are a greener choice. They contribute to reducing carbon footprints and promote sustainable practices in physical fitness.

Enhanced Workout Intensity: Since users should generate the movement themselves, manual treadmills often require more effort, resulting in greater calorie expense and improved cardiovascular physical fitness.

Compact and Portable: Non-electric treadmills are usually lighter and more compact, making them easier to save and transport. This is an excellent benefit for people with limited space.

Low Maintenance: With fewer electrical components, manual treadmills frequently need less maintenance. Users can focus on their workouts instead of stressing over technical concerns.
